
Job Description
What you'll do
As an early operations hire at Fortuna, you’ll play a critical role in shaping how our service is delivered - and how our company scales. You will work directly on solving the most foundational problems for our clients and partners. We work fully in-person 5 days a week out of our NYC office, and believe deeply in the value of a focused, supportive, and tight-knit team.
You will own the day-to-day execution of new implementations and manage ongoing client relationships. That means developing a deep understanding of Medicaid mechanisms, reconciling complex data sets, managing state approvals for communications, and owning a point of contact with a fast-growing list of health plan partners. You will touch data, policy, strategy, product, client management, and everything in between. This is a high-ownership role with direct client visibility. You should not be afraid to be seen as the “expert” in the room; in fact, you are expected to be one (eventually—no prior expertise needed to apply).
From day one, you will help design how our clients manage millions of Medicaid lives across the country. We do not take this task lightly, and neither should you. You understand that dropping balls is unacceptable. You will build your own processes to stay organized and make sure you are on top of it all. In your previous role, you may have interfaced or worked with one or two clients at a time. Here, you start at a dozen.
